Onboarding: Incremental rebuilds on Fernpress

Welcome to the security review rotation! Fernpress only rebuilds pages whose content hashes changed, so most deploys touch a handful of files — handy for diffing what actually shipped. Keep an eye on the rebuild manifest in the Thistlecairn bucket; tampering there could sneak stale pages past review. You'll need access to the sealed manifest signer, and it unlocks with the recovery passphrase given below.

unlock words, tajep-baguf: sordor-zorael-aldiel-ulaix-framir

## Building Access — Spares Room (Hullbrook Annex)

Contractors: the spare hardware room is down the east corridor on the ground floor, third door on the left. Sign in at the front desk first and grab a visitor lanyard. Anything you take out, jot it in the blue logbook — yes, even the little stuff. The door self-locks, so don't wedge it. To get in, punch in the code below.

staff pass of hagug-taguf = bdg-HJ-9

Subject: DR drill — Fernwave firmware channel

Team, Thursday's disaster-recovery drill will fail over the Fernwave device-firmware update channel to the Oakmont standby. Expect the staging channel to pause for roughly an hour; production devices are unaffected. Document any gaps in the drill log for future maintainers. Restoring the signing vault on the standby requires the recovery passphrase, recorded just below for the drill.

— Priya

strongbox words: druvan-lamys-eliius-jorax-istox-soreth-ulays-gilix-ralix-oliiel-norwyn-casvan-praius

// Heads up, support folks: this sets up the Snapgrid client we use for
// snapshot testing our UI components. When a customer reports a visual
// regression, the baselines live in the internal Lanternbox store, not in
// the repo — so don't go hunting through git history. Re-running a snapshot
// diff from this client is safe and read-only by default. If diffs look
// stale, bump the baseline tag in config first. The client below talks to
// Lanternbox and authenticates with the key that follows.

gateway credential: qvz23-XSZTNBjrucz4Q49XMT1TuVw